




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
区块链技术与智能合约的关系考核试卷考生姓名:__________答题日期:__________得分:__________判卷人:__________
一、单项选择题(本题共20小题,每小题1分,共20分,在每小题给出的四个选项中,只有一项是符合题目要求的)
1.区块链是一种什么样的数据结构?()
A.树状结构
B.图结构
C.链状结构
D.网状结构
2.智能合约最早是由谁提出的概念?()
A.中本聪
B.NickSzabo
C.VitalikButerin
D.CharlesHoskinson
3.以下哪项不是区块链技术的特点?()
A.去中心化
B.不可篡改
C.低效率
D.安全性
4.智能合约运行在哪个区块链平台上?()
A.Bitcoin
B.Ethereum
C.HyperledgerFabric
D.Ripple
5.以太坊智能合约的编程语言是什么?()
A.C++
B.Python
C.Solidity
D.Java
6.以下哪个不是智能合约的应用场景?()
A.供应链管理
B.证券交易
C.社交媒体
D.身份认证
7.区块链的共识机制有哪些?()
A.工作量证明(PoW)、权益证明(PoS)
B.股权授权证明(DPoS)、拜占庭容错(BFT)
C.实用拜占庭容错(PBFT)、股份授权证明(PoA)
D.所有上述
8.智能合约的执行过程是怎样的?()
A.编写代码->部署合约->调用合约
B.编写代码->调用合约->部署合约
C.部署合约->编写代码->调用合约
D.部署合约->调用合约->编写代码
9.以下哪个区块链平台不适用于开发智能合约?()
A.Ethereum
B.EOS
C.Tron
D.Bitcoin
10.智能合约的哪些漏洞可能导致安全问题?()
A.代码漏洞
B.设计漏洞
C.区块链自身漏洞
D.所有上述
11.以下哪个不是智能合约的部署步骤?()
A.编写合约代码
B.编译合约代码
C.部署合约到区块链
D.获取用户私钥
12.区块链技术的哪一项特性使得智能合约具有可靠性?()
A.去中心化
B.不可篡改
C.开放性
D.匿名性
13.智能合约在哪个环节可以节省成本和提高效率?()
A.合约编写
B.合约部署
C.合约执行
D.合约维护
14.以下哪个不是区块链与智能合约的关系?()
A.区块链为智能合约提供基础设施
B.智能合约可以独立于区块链存在
C.智能合约的执行结果记录在区块链上
D.智能合约的部署需要区块链网络的支持
15.以太坊虚拟机(EVM)是什么?()
A.一种区块链平台
B.一种智能合约编程语言
C.一种运行智能合约的分布式计算平台
D.一种加密算法
16.以下哪个不是区块链分片技术的优点?()
A.提高交易处理速度
B.降低网络拥堵
C.增强安全性
D.提高可扩展性
17.智能合约的生命周期包括哪些阶段?()
A.设计、部署、执行、维护
B.设计、编写、部署、调用
C.编写、部署、执行、销毁
D.设计、部署、执行、审计
18.以下哪个不是分布式账本技术的一种?()
A.区块链
B.侧链
C.超级账本
D.数据库
19.智能合约在金融领域的应用主要包括哪些?()
A.供应链金融、数字货币交易、保险
B.供应链金融、股票交易、房地产
C.数字货币交易、股票交易、支付
D.所有上述
20.以下哪个不是我国在区块链及智能合约领域的主要政策导向?()
A.加快技术研发和创新
B.深化行业应用
C.加强监管和风险防控
D.限制区块链技术的发展
请在此处填写答案:_________________________
二、多选题(本题共20小题,每小题1.5分,共30分,在每小题给出的四个选项中,至少有一项是符合题目要求的)
1.区块链技术具有哪些特性?()
A.去中心化
B.透明性
C.安全性
D.高效率
2.智能合约能够被应用在以下哪些领域?()
A.金融
B.供应链
C.房地产
D.教育行业
3.以下哪些是区块链的主要类型?()
A.公有链
B.私有链
C.联盟链
D.侧链
4.以太坊智能合约的执行过程中可能涉及到哪些费用?()
A.气体费用
B.矿工费
C.部署费用
D.交易费用
5.以下哪些是智能合约可能面临的攻击类型?()
A.重新进入攻击
B.时间戳依赖攻击
C.拒绝服务攻击
D.交易顺序依赖攻击
6.以下哪些是区块链技术的主要挑战?()
A.性能问题
B.法律法规问题
C.隐私问题
D.用户接受度问题
7.以下哪些是智能合约的优势?()
A.自动执行
B.无需信任
C.不可篡改
D.降低交易成本
8.以下哪些是区块链在供应链管理中的应用场景?()
A.跟踪产品来源
B.防止假冒伪劣
C.提高透明度
D.自动化交易
9.以下哪些是常见的区块链共识机制?()
A.工作量证明(PoW)
B.权益证明(PoS)
C.股权授权证明(DPoS)
D.拜占庭容错(BFT)
10.以下哪些是智能合约在房地产领域的应用?()
A.自动化交易流程
B.减少文件处理
C.提高交易透明度
D.降低交易成本
11.以下哪些是区块链分片技术的主要目的?()
A.提高可扩展性
B.提高交易速度
C.降低存储需求
D.增强网络安全性
12.以下哪些是智能合约审计的重要性?()
A.发现潜在漏洞
B.保证合约安全性
C.遵守法律法规
D.提高用户信任度
13.以下哪些是超级账本(Hyperledger)的项目?()
A.HyperledgerFabric
B.HyperledgerSawtooth
C.HyperledgerIndy
D.HyperledgerIroha
14.以下哪些是区块链在金融领域的应用?()
A.支付系统
B.跨境汇款
C.证券交易
D.信用评级
15.以下哪些是区块链技术在医疗领域的潜在应用?()
A.病历管理
B.药品追踪
C.医疗数据共享
D.个性化医疗
16.以下哪些是智能合约的生命周期管理工具?()
A.Truffle
B.Hardhat
C.Remix
D.Geth
17.以下哪些是我国在区块链领域的发展策略?()
A.加强基础设施建设
B.推动行业应用落地
C.建立健全法律法规
D.限制国际交流合作
18.以下哪些是区块链在版权保护领域的应用?()
A.确权
B.跟踪
C.交易
D.分发
19.以下哪些是区块链在物联网(IoT)中的应用优势?()
A.提高数据安全性
B.降低运营成本
C.提高透明度
D.改善用户体验
20.以下哪些是区块链技术在全球范围内的监管挑战?()
A.法律法规不一致
B.隐私保护问题
C.跨境监管合作
D.防止非法交易
请在此处填写答案:_________________________
三、填空题(本题共10小题,每小题2分,共20分,请将正确答案填到题目空白处)
1.区块链是由一系列按时间顺序排列的【】组成的。
2.智能合约是【】自动执行的程序,其条款以代码形式编写。
3.以太坊的创始人【】提出了智能合约的概念。
4.区块链的【】机制确保了网络中的数据一致性和安全性。
5.在区块链中,每个区块都包含一个【】指向前一个区块。
6.智能合约的编写通常使用【】这种编程语言。
7.区块链技术的【】特性使得数据一旦记录便难以篡改。
8.【】是区块链中用于验证交易和区块的算法。
9.智能合约的【】是指合约在区块链上的唯一标识。
10.【】是区块链技术在供应链管理中的重要应用之一。
四、判断题(本题共10小题,每题1分,共10分,正确的请在答题括号中画√,错误的画×)
1.区块链技术是一种中心化的数据存储和处理方式。()
2.智能合约可以在没有互联网的情况下执行。()
3.以太坊是第一个支持智能合约的区块链平台。()
4.在工作量证明(PoW)机制中,矿工通过解决数学难题来竞争记账权。()
5.智能合约一旦部署到区块链上,就可以随时被修改。()
6.区块链技术的主要缺点之一是高能耗。()
7.在区块链中,所有交易历史都是公开透明的,没有任何隐私。()
8.智能合约的执行完全由代码控制,不受任何外部干预。()
9.区块链技术可以完全消除中介机构在交易中的作用。()
10.我国政府完全禁止了所有与区块链相关的活动。()
五、主观题(本题共4小题,每题5分,共20分)
1.请简述区块链技术的基本原理及其在智能合约中的应用。
2.分析智能合约的潜在风险,并列举至少三种防范措施。
3.以供应链金融为例,说明区块链技术与智能合约结合的具体应用场景及其优势。
4.针对我国在区块链技术与智能合约领域的发展现状,提出你的看法和建议。
标准答案
一、单项选择题
1.C
2.B
3.C
4.B
5.C
6.C
7.D
8.A
9.D
10.D
11.D
12.B
13.C
14.A
15.D
16.B
17.D
18.D
19.D
20.D
二、多选题
1.ABCD
2.ABCD
3.ABC
4.ABCD
5.ABCD
6.ABCD
7.ABCD
8.ABCD
9.ABCD
10.ABCD
11.ABCD
12.ABCD
13.ABCD
14.ABCD
15.ABCD
16.ABC
17.ABC
18.ABCD
19.ABCD
20.ABCD
三、填空题
1.区块
2.自动
3.VitalikButerin
4.共识
5.哈希值
6.Solidity
7.不可篡改
8.工作量证明(PoW)
9.地址
10.跟踪与溯源
四、判断题
1.×
2.×
3.√
4.√
5.×
6.√
7.×
8.√
9.×
10.×
五、主观题(参考)
1.区块链是一种去中心化的分布式数据库技术,
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 【正版授权】 ISO/IEC 21471:2025 EN Information technology - Automatic identification and data capture techniques - Data Matrix Rectangular Extension (DMRE) bar code symbology specificati
- 2025年心理咨询与辅导专业考试试卷及答案
- 2025年体育心理学与运动表现考试试题及答案
- 2025年体育运动与健康专业考试试卷及答案
- 2025年网络与通信工程师考试试卷及答案
- 2025年法学理论与实践考试试卷及答案
- 2025年地方治理与社会发展考试卷及答案
- 2025年创新创业与企业发展考试卷及答案
- 2025年建筑师执业考试题及答案
- 2025年考古学与文物保护课程考试题及答案
- 《辅助生殖技术探究》课件
- 森林火灾防控-深度研究
- 江苏开放大学2025年春大学英语B【2】
- 2025年江苏省安全员-B证考试题库及答案
- 地下车库车位划线合同
- DBJ04-T 241-2024 公共建筑节能设计标准
- 汽车维修厂安全生产
- 【数学】图形的轴对称 问题解决策略:转化课件+2024-2025学年北师大版数学七年级下册
- 湖北省十堰市2023-2024学年高一下学期6月期末调研考试历史试卷 含解析
- 铁路运输安全风险防范-洞察分析
- 三年级 语文 下册《火烧云》课件 (第1课时)
评论
0/150
提交评论